Summary

  • The company's Refinitiv ESG score, based on a ranking of the company relative to its industry, comes out particularly well.

Strengths

  • Margins returned by the company are among the highest on the stock exchange list. Its core activity clears big profits.
  • The equity is one of the most attractive in the market with regard to earnings multiple-based valuation.
  • The company's share price in relation to its net book value makes it look relatively cheap.
  • This company will be of major interest to investors in search of a high dividend stock.
  • Over the past four months, analysts' average price target has been revised upwards significantly.
  • There is high visibility into the group's activities for the coming years. Outlooks on future revenues from analysts covering the equity remain similar. Such hardly dispersed estimates support highly predictable sales for the current and upcoming fiscal years.

Weaknesses

  • According to Standard & Poor's' forecast, revenue growth prospects are expected to be very low for the next fiscal years.
  • The company's currently anticipated earnings per share (EPS) growth for the next few years is a notable weakness.
  • For the last twelve months, the trend in sales revisions has been clearly going down, which emphasizes downgraded expectations from the analysts.
  • For the last four months, the sales outlook for the coming years has been revised downwards. No recovery of the group's activities is yet foreseen.
  • For the past year, analysts have significantly revised downwards their profit estimates.
  • Over the past twelve months, analysts' consensus has been significantly revised downwards.
  • The price targets of various analysts who make up the consensus differ significantly. This reflects different assessments and/or a difficulty in valuing the company.
